A quick question on your process, if that's ok? Do you take the mesh and then overlay a repeating texture over the top or paint a new texture for that model each time?

Hey man! Fell free to ask! The fist time I export the uv and paint on photoshop normally. The second and third bottles I just adjust uv and painted over the old textures, so than changing the positions the highlights and other illuminations for each uv.
